Leather rapped steering wheel

Any tips on caring for the leather rapped steering wheel? Sadle Soap?

Hey Cosmo,


Armorall disinfectant cleaning wipes works best for me.

I find that a couple of swipes once a week keeps my leather wrap steering wheel in good shape.


Also, I make it a point to try to make sure that my hands are washed/clean each time I drive.

I know that this may sound silly but I have found that it does make a difference.
I never get that sticky/clammy feel on my steering wheel.

Saddle soap, 'The Tannery', 'Lexol'---they all work fine. There are tons of leather cleaners/conditioners/protectors on the market, but the most important thing that people forget is to "do it".
